Darien Mayor Dons Packers Jersey After Losing Bet

Kathleen Weaver pays up on NFC title game wager with Wisconsin mayor by wearing Green Bay jersey at City Council meeting.

You may remember a time just a little more than two short weeks ago, a bright time, a hopeful time. 

The time before the Green Bay Packers beat the Chicago Bears in the NFC Championship Game.

During those halcyon days, Patch arranged a friendly wager between the mayors of Darien, IL, and Oak Creek, WI.

If the Bears won, Oak Creek Mayor Dick Bolender would wear a Bears jersey. But if Green Bay won, Darien Mayor Kathleen Weaver would don a Packers jersey during the next meeting.

“So here I am,” Weaver said during Monday night’s meeting as she made good on the bet by wearing a Brett Favre jersey.
